Kopsavilkums
Single-retainer resin-bonded fixed dental prostheses (RBFDPs) represent a minimally invasive solution for the replacement of missing teeth. Unlike the traditional bridges, which require extensive tooth preparation, RBFDPs rely on adhesive bonding to fix the prosthesis to a single adjacent tooth, preserving the integrity and coronal structure of the neighboring teeth. This approach is particularly beneficial for patients with a missing tooth in the anterior region, where aesthetic outcomes are crucial.
The advantages of single-retainer RBFDPs include reduced treatment time, minimal tooth structure removal, and a high success rate when properly indicated. Indications are single tooth replacements, minimal tooth preparation required and when there is periodontal support. However, the long-term performance and durability of single-retainer RBFDPs remain a subject of clinical interest and debate. Some of the limitations for the use of RBFDPs are a high technique sensitivity and a limited longevity compared to conventional bridges, with debonding being the most common complication.
This thesis investigated and determined the long-term outcomes of single-retainer resin-bonded fixed dental prostheses, focusing on factors such as retention and fracture resistance over extended periods. The mean success and survival rates disregarding the location of the pontics were calculated to be 92.0% and 96.0% respectively.
